Calling all yarnies!

Check this out. Qiviut, one of the world's most expensive fibres because it's harvested from arctic musk oxen who are in short supply in herds, in a blend with angora, silk, and alpaca, 25 grams for $7.95 USD. Just for comparison's sake, the 90% Qiviut yarn right above it is $150 for 100 grams.

The 25 grams is 200 yards, and it's laceweight, so that's a nice lacy mini-shawl, right there. I might make it into a winter cowl scarf, because there is no warmer fibre on the planet. I bought it in purple. :)
